Hovnanian Enterprises  (OTCPK:HOVVB)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

1.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Hovnanian Enterprises's Days Inventory for the three months ended in Apr.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Inventory =Average Total Inventories (Q: Apr. 2026 )/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Apr. 2026 )*Days in Period
=1685.7785/569.138*365 / 4
=270.28

2. Inventory-to-Revenue determines the ability of a company to manage their inventory levels. It measures the percentage of Inventories the company currently has on hand to support the current amount of Revenue.

Hovnanian Enterprises's Inventory to Revenue for the quarter that ended in Apr. 2026 is calculated as

Inventory-to-Revenue=Average Total Inventories (Q: Apr. 2026 ) / Revenue (Q: Apr. 2026 )
=1685.7785 / 667.645
=2.52

Hovnanian Enterprises Inventory Turnover Calculation

Hovnanian Enterprises's Inventory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Oct. 2025 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(A: Oct. 2025 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(A: Oct. 2025 ) / ((Total Inventories (A: Oct. 2024 ) + Total Inventories (A: Oct. 2025 )) / count )
=2557.91 / ((1644.804 + 1637.47) / 2 )
=2557.91 / 1641.137
=1.56

Hovnanian Enterprises's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Apr. 2026 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(Q: Apr. 2026 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Apr. 2026 ) / ((Total Inventories (Q: Jan. 2026 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Apr. 2026 )) / count )
=569.138 / ((1647.97 + 1723.587) / 2 )
=569.138 / 1685.7785
=0.34

Hovnanian Enterprises Business Description

Other Exchanges HOV:USAHOVNP.PFD:USA
Address 90 Matawan Road, Fifth Floor, Matawan, NJ, USA, 07747
Hovnanian Enterprises Inc conducts all of its homebuilding and financial services operations. The company designs, constructs, markets, and sells single-family detached homes, attached townhomes and condominiums, urban infill, and active lifestyle homes in planned residential developments. It has two distinct operations: homebuilding and financial services. Its homebuilding operations are divided geographically into three segments: Northeast, which includes Delaware, Maryland, New Jersey,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Virginia, and West Virginia; Southeast, which includes Florida, Georgia, and South Carolina; and West, which includes Arizona, California, and Texas. The firm generates maximum revenue from the West Segment.
